I met a man at work and fell for him, I'm still falling years later and have never made any move. Now I feel my chance has gone because neither of us work in the same place.
How can I let him know my feelings when I never see him? So close and yet he couldn't be further!

First of all, ask yourself if you are absolutely certain that you do not have a chance with him? If the answer is no then it doesn't sound like that you should give up so easily.
I'm thinking that you have a number of options available to you. Since you have worked with him in the past you could try to organize a get together with your old workgroup and invite him to come along?

Maybe a party at your place or some restaurant and you can pop the invitation into his mailbox and /or get someone else to organize it? Perhaps a man whom you got along with when you worked together? It doesn't have to be everyone. Just the people in your section would do?
Another option would be to get a male friend to bump into him, perhaps walking in front of his house, and say "hey didn't you used to work at < your workplace >?

Your designated person can even go to his workplace whilst you are away during the week and try to get him contact details / give him yours?
I'm sure that you can come up with many ideas to meet a man you're attracted to. However if you want to be with him and you cannot move on then you have got to do something about it.

Bottom line: Even though it might end up in failure at least you would have tried and can move on. Since you didn't try back then it will always lurk in the back of your mind.
